Auto Wreckers Odessa

Crash Masters

Address
7413 Andrews Hwy
Place
Odessa , TX 79765-2810
Landline
(432) 339-0265

Description

Crash Masters can be found at 7413 Andrews Hwy . The following is offered: Auto Wreckers - In Odessa there are 3 other Auto Wreckers.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Auto Wreckers
(432)339-0265 (432)-339-0265 +14323390265

Map 7413 Andrews Hwy